A U.S. Navy F/A-18C Hornet aircraft assigned to Strike Fighter Squadron (VFA) 131 lands aboard the aircraft carrier USS Dwight D. Eisenhower (CVN 69) in the Red Sea June 11, 2013. The Dwight D. Eisenhower was underway in the U.S. 5th Fleet area of responsibility supporting maritime security operations, theater security cooperation efforts and support missions as part of Operation Enduring Freedom.
